Tracking down a leak can be a frustrating experience. Liquid seeping into your home can cause serious damage if left unaddressed. Luckily, there are a number of methods you can use to pinpoint the source of a leak. One common method is to carefully inspect areas where pipes and fixtures are. Look for any signs of water stains, dampness, or damage in the wall or floor. Another useful technique is to pay attention for the sound of running water, even if it's faint. This can help you narrow down on the general location of the leak.
If you suspect a leak in your plumbing system, explore using a specialized leak detector. These devices send out sound waves that refract off water sources, making them easy to locate. Ultimately, professional plumbers have access to even more advanced tools and techniques for leak detection. They can employ thermal imaging cameras or sewer scopes to identify leaks that may be hidden from view.
- Undoubtedly turn off the water supply before attempting to repair a leak yourself.
- Minimize further damage by cleaning up any standing water and maintaining good ventilation in the affected area.

The Art and Science of Leak Detection: Unraveling Water Loss Mysteries
Leaking lines can create a significant problem for homeowners, leading to excessive water bills and potential damage. Detecting these elusive failures more info often requires a mixture of both art and science, involving specialized tools and a keen eye.
Experienced leak detection professionals employ their expertise to analyze subtle clues, such as unusual water stains or fluctuating water pressure. Sophisticated instruments like acoustic detectors and thermal imaging cameras aid in pinpointing the location of even the most minute seeps.
This detailed approach confirms accurate identification and allows for prompt repairs, mitigating further damage and preserving precious water resources.
Minimizing Catastrophic Failures: Proactive Leak Detection Strategies
Industrial facilities and infrastructure rely heavily on intricate systems that transport fluids and gases. When these systems fail, the consequences can be severe. From environmental contamination to property damage, the impact of undetected leaks can be far-reaching. To mitigate this risk, proactive leak detection strategies are essential. Implementing these strategies allows for early identification and remediation of potential issues, minimizing downtime and stopping costly repairs.
- Advanced sensing technologies, such as acoustic emission sensors and infrared cameras, can effectively detect even minute leaks in pipes and equipment.
- Routine inspections by skilled technicians are crucial for identifying visual signs of leakage or potential weaknesses in the system.
- Analytics analysis from monitoring systems can provide valuable insights into operational patterns and highlight areas that may be prone to leaks.
By adopting a comprehensive approach to leak detection, facilities can significantly reduce the risk of catastrophic failures and ensure the safety and reliability of their operations.
